"Air" Definition

noun

A colorless, odorless, tasteless, gaseous mixture, mainly nitrogen (approximately 78 percent) and oxygen (approximately 21 percent) with lesser amounts of argon, carbon dioxide, hydrogen, neon, helium, and other gases.
A giant void; nothingness: The money vanished into thin air.
A peculiar or characteristic impression; an aura.
